2017 Supreme(Online)(KER) 15885

HIGH COURT OF KERALA
SHGJI P. CHALY, J
ANAGHA G NAIR – Appellant
Versus
THE ADDITIONAL DIERECTOR OF PUBLIC INSTRUCTIONS GENERAL – Respondent


JUDGMENT

Petitioner and her team participated in the Malappuram District School Kalotsavam, 2016-17 in the event 'Koodiyattom'. However, the team could secure 2nd place in the competition, and being aggrieved, petitioner has preferred an appeal before the Appellate Committee constituted for the purpose and suffered with Ext.P3 order. It is thus challenging Ext.P3, and seeking other associated reliefs, this writ petition is filed.

2.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Government Pleader and perused the documents on record and the pleadings put forth by the petitioner.

3. Even though a copy of the appeal memorandum is not produced along with the writ petition, the grievance voiced by the petitioner is discernible from Ext.P3 to the effect that the sound system was not proper, and there was bodily ailments to the main actor.

4. To the said grievance voiced, the appellate committee, in its order, stated that the stage manager has not reported any shortcomings with respect to the sound system, and further that there is considerable difference of 16 marks by and between the 1st rank holder and the petitioner.
